The size of Macclesfield is approximately 37.5 square kilometres. It has 5 parks covering nearly 0.9% of total area. The population of Macclesfield in 2016 was 1352 people. By 2021 the population was 1413 showing a population growth of 4.5%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Macclesfield is 50-59 years. Households in Macclesfield are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1000 - $1399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Macclesfield work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 91.30% of the homes in Macclesfield were owner-occupied compared with 87.90% in 2016.
